Data scientists, if they’re poorly qualified or act irresponsibly, can do at least as much damage as lawyers and doctors. The algorithms they create can ruin lives, aggravate social divisions, even facilitate genocide.

Which makes me wonder: Why shouldn’t they have a professional association to guide and police their behavior, like lawyers and doctors do?
